Schedule your pickup
Pick a date and a time window — morning (8 am–12 pm) or afternoon (12 pm–5 pm). You'll get a confirmation text right away and another 30 minutes before your driver arrives.
Set your wash preferences once — water temp, detergent type, drying method — and they save to your account for every future order.

Bag it up
On your first order, use any bag you have at home — a trash bag, a duffel, whatever. We'll include your LaundryDrop bags with your first delivery.
After that, you have two sizes: the Solo Bag (~20 lbs, $55) for 1–2 people and the Family Bag (~25–30 lbs, $75) for families. Stuff them full — flat price either way.
Delicates or special items? Keep them in a separate labeled bag and mention it when you schedule.

You don't need to be home
Most pickups happen without the customer home. Leave your bag at the front door, a covered porch, back gate, or apartment leasing office. Add pickup notes when you schedule and your driver follows them exactly.

While we have your laundry
Your laundry goes to one of our three McKinney locations and into commercial machines. Standard turnaround is 48 hours. Express 24-hour service is available on request.
- —Sorted by color and fabric — whites always separate
- —Washed to your saved preferences
- —Pockets checked before washing
- —Professionally dried and folded
- —Packaged drawer-ready for delivery
It comes back to your door
You'll get a text when your order is on the way. No need to be home — your driver drops it at the same spot. Your laundry arrives folded, sealed, and ready for the drawer.
From your dashboard you can reorder in one tap or set a recurring weekly schedule so it just happens automatically.
